你查询的IP:[121.4.9.41]  地理位置:中国–上海–上海

最新查询167.139.178.148 116.199.255.183 121.60.14.178 60.235.110.223 203.94.195.123 221.14.35.107 117.76.20.14 218.64.128.51 118.66.14.2 121.4.9.41 123.244.181.133 203.161.192.132 222.125.125.41 120.76.181.129 203.119.32.58 119.18.208.138 119.80.88.227 222.32.215.123 220.242.153.104 116.128.14.203 119.75.208.20 210.82.153.248 60.252.69.68 117.76.85.194 202.125.176.230 59.108.232.149 221.198.111.172 122.198.108.38 202.247.110.104 59.64.241.71 117.53.176.64